Transaction 0758eff39a811c59b43e1a45ba7658e53dfaedab48602fb2e398b56c2aefacf5

1 Input
2 Outputs
  • 0758eff39a811c59b43e1a45ba7658e53dfaedab48602fb2e398b56c2aefacf5:0
  • value  170000000
    address  17S65m5YSkLAfgXLVeCP8Lp9LNupxG4K8P
  • 0758eff39a811c59b43e1a45ba7658e53dfaedab48602fb2e398b56c2aefacf5:1
  • value  7849078
    address  1FBAWSnUzZrZdX9j7EYRcz32sAYRHLEkCG